Villupuram Junction (station code: VM[1]) is an NSG–3 category Indian railway station in Tiruchirappalli railway division of Southern Railway zone.[2] It is a railway station in Viluppuram, Tamil Nadu. Being a prominent railway station, it serves as the distribution point of rail traffic from Chennai, the state capital of Tamil Nadu, towards the southern and central parts of the state. It is the third largest junction by number of branch lines in the state of Tamil Nadu after Salem junction,Tiruchchirapalli Junction.[3]
